WebJun 23, 2024 · Despite all the topical claims, the only FDA-approved proven benefit for Epsom salt is ingesting it to relieve constipation.Magnesium is a known laxative and ingesting Epsom salt draws water to the bowel, which stretches the intestines and helps move things along. The Epsom salts should work their magic within 30 minutes to six … WebMar 31, 2024 · Saline laxatives do this using mineral salts, such as magnesium citrate or magnesium oxide. WebOct 19, 2024 · Additionally, Dr. Rose says that long-term use of Epsom salt ingested as a laxative can cause electrolyte imbalances and fluid shifts, potentially resulting in damage to your kidneys and heart. "The most important thing is to get to the root cause of your constipation and support your gut health in a natural and safe way ," she adds.
